This paper concerns the investigation of the structural integrity of a toroidal field coil within the NET-II Tokamak environment. Results of global coil and local conductor stress analysis, using the finite-element method, are presented and discussed. Effects of in-plane and out-of-plane loads due to toroidal and poloidal magnetic fields are included. Fatigue considerations and preliminary design implications are outlined.
